WARNING:
If a bristle brush is used to clean any of the cooking surfaces, ensure no loose bristles remain
on the cooking surfaces prior to grilling as loose bristles may attach to food .
CLEANING INTERIOR OF GRILL:
We recommend cleaning off food residue immediately after cooking by gently scrubbing grates with bristle brush and then
turning burners to HIGH for approximately 5 minutes .
Make sure unit has adequately cooled before cleaning .
Clean up of the grill after each use is required .
WARNING:
DO NOT leave grill unattended when grill is on . Wear oven mitts to protect from burns .
The heat from burners will burn off most food/grease residue from grates & heat tents and turn it to an ash like substance
which will fall to the bottom of the firebox or grease tray . After the grill cools (approximately 30 minutes) remove grates and
heat tents and brush the ash and any grease out of the firebox . Clean and replace grease cup . Inspect the heat tents for
damage or deterioration before reinstalling in the grill . Don't scrape or brush heat tents . (Replacements can be ordered by

CAUTION:
DO NOT allow ash residue to remain on grease tray or firebox as it could block proper grease
drainage of the grill .
INTERIOR OF GRILL LID:
Smoke will accumulate inside grill lid and may flake onto your food . Clean the inside of the grill lid with scrub brush and
baking soda/water solution . Dry thoroughly . Do not mistake this for paint . The interior of gas grill lids are not painted .
MAINTAINING EXTERIOR OF GRILL:
To protect your grill from excessive rust, the unit must be kept clean and covered at all times when not in use .
Painted surfaces . Wash with mild detergent or non-abrasive cleaner and warm soapy water .
Stainless steel surfaces . To maintain your grill's appearance, wash with mild detergent and warm soapy water and wipe
dry with a soft cloth after each use . Baked-on grease deposits may require the use of an abrasive plastic cleaning pad .
Use only in direction of brushed finish to avoid damage . Do not use abrasive pad on areas with graphics . Car wax may
help protect the exterior finish of your grill .
Porcelain surfaces . Because of glass-like composition, most residue can be wiped away with a solution of baking soda
and water or specially formulated cleaner . Use non-abrasive scouring powder such as baking soda for stubborn stains .
Plastic and rubber parts . Wash with warm soapy water and wipe dry . Do not use citrisol, abrasive cleaners, degreasers or
a concentrated grill cleaner on plastic parts . Damage to and failure of parts can result .
RUST:
Discoloration, rust and rust pits can occur as a result of high cooking temperatures, acidic marinades, grease fires and
exposure to coastal climates or other natural elements .
Rust spots on the interior surface can be buffed, cleaned, then lightly coated with vegetable oil or vegetable oil spray to
minimize rusting .
Never use cleaners containing chlorine or store swimming pool supplies or chemicals in cart compartment as chlorine
promotes rust .
BURNER CLEANING AND MAINTENANCE:
Keep appliance free and clear of combustible materials, gasoline and other flammable vapors and liquids .
Keep ventilation openings of cylinder enclosure free and clear of debris .
Visually check burner flames for proper operation (see pictorial in "Burner Assembly/Maintenance" under Proper Care and
Maintenance) . Spiders or other insects can nest in the burner causing gas blockage .
For safe grilling and peak performance of your grill, perform these checks at least twice per year or after extended
periods of storage .
Be sure to tighten up all hardware (nuts, bolts, screws, etc .) at least twice per year .
CAUTION: Some parts may contain sharp edges . Wear protective gloves if necessary .
Remove cooking grills, heat distribution plates, and burners from inside your grill . Use a brush with hot water and
detergent to remove excess residue . NEVER use a commercial oven cleaner . Rinse completely with water . Towel dry and
replace all components as described in the assembly instructions .
